However such developments are no get-rich-quick plan. Subdivision approvals can take 6 months-2 years to obtain approval through council. Every council has its own rules and guidelines relating to backyard subdivision. Many specify a minimum land size and require a portion of land to be personal open space. A subdivided block usually requires vehicle to access together with the existing house and at least one vehicle spot for each two-bedroom dwelling (2 for 3 bed rooms).

An ideal property for subdivision has the existing residence near the front boundary and a lot of side space. Corner blocks make for easier car access and have actually the added advantage of giving the brand-new dwelling a street frontage.

What effect does subdividing have on the worth of the existing residential or home? Carving off a piece of land will naturally decrease the worth of what’s left. But the correlation is not uncomplicated. Exactly what you’ve done is change the market for the front property.

It will no longer appeal to households trying to find a big house and big backyard to match, for instance, but it could appeal more to people who like that area which design of home however don’t care for a huge backyard with all the maintenance that requires.

According to some real estate agents, there is a lot of demand for houses without yards, specifically in inner suburbs. Some individuals like the location and they like the duration style of the home on the block. So they more than happy to do without a backyard, however they will anticipate a discount rate.

There are 2 ways most mum-and-dad property developers subdivide: they either stay in their house and build one property out the back or they knock the home down, vacate and build 3 (or four if the block huge enough) townhouses on the block.

Among the advantages of remaining in your home is that you don’t have the additional holding expenses of the home loan while you wait to construct both homes. Which is why it is so crucial to obtain an idea of what does it cost? the residential or, or homes, will sell for.

Over-estimating the sale price at the end is the No. 1 error people make. Remember that when you build in your backyard, the value of your initial house will reduce together with its lot size.”

The Right Block

Zoning: Depending upon the zoning of the residential or , the land might or might not be able to be subdivided. Check with your regional council.

Land size: Normally, the land size should be at least 700sq m of “usable land” to meet local council policies, however this differs from state to state.

Land layout: Preferably, the residential or ought to have an excellent layout with enough area to set up a driveway that’s 2.5 m to 3.5 m wide.

Land slope: A reasonably flat block of land is easier and less expensive to work with for a subdivision project.
